Yi Xu is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Biomedical Engineering and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Yi Xu has authored 76 papers receiving a total of 2.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 43 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 39 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 23 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Yi Xu’s work include Photonic and Optical Devices (24 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(23 papers) and Plasmonic and Surface Plasmon Research (18 papers). Yi Xu is often cited by papers focused on Photonic and Optical Devices (24 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(23 papers) and Plasmonic and Surface Plasmon Research (18 papers). Yi Xu collaborates with scholars based in China, Singapore and United States. Yi Xu's co-authors include Lin Wu, L. K. Ang, Ping Bai, Ching Eng Png, Xiaodong Zhou, Yuriy Akimov, Wolfgang Knoll, Xianqiang Mi, Yee Sin Ang and Genxi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Advanced Materials and ACS Nano.
